Sometime in the Summer of '99.....talked my parents into getting a pinball machine. Walked into our local op (who still routes pinballs til this day) to see what they had. Back then, the shop was completely full of pinballs. I had a choice between Twilight Zone or ST:TNG at the time.....of course I love both games.

Looking back, I so wish I had bought both....but $800 later I walked out with a fully shopped Twilight Zone that I will likely be buried in someday.

The rest....well...the rest is history now. 25 machines later and TZ is still my favorite
